Sans Normal Tigy 12 is a regular weight, very wide, very high cont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

This typeface combines monoline-like horizontals with dramatically swelling curves, producing a strong thick–thin rhythm across both caps and lowercase. Forms are generously proportioned and open, with round counters and smooth, polished curves that read as carefully sculpted rather than mechanical. Terminals are predominantly clean and blunt, and the overall spacing feels airy, giving the letterforms room to display their contrast and curvature. Numerals follow the same logic, with elegant arcs and compact joins that keep figures crisp in text.

Best suited to headlines, editorial layouts, and brand identities where its contrast and wide stance can be appreciated at larger sizes. It can also work for short text blocks, pull quotes, and packaging when generous spacing and clear hierarchy are desired. In dense settings or very small sizes, the thin strokes may need careful handling to preserve presence.

The overall tone is sleek and editorial, balancing contemporary clarity with a refined, almost fashion-led sophistication. Its high-contrast shaping lends a premium, display-forward presence while remaining composed and readable. The impression is confident and modern, with a subtle sense of luxury.

The design appears intended to deliver a contemporary display voice with classic high-contrast cues, offering a polished, premium look without ornamental detailing. Its broad, open construction suggests an aim for clarity and impact in modern layout contexts.

In running text, the pronounced contrast creates a lively texture, with thin strokes receding and heavier curves anchoring the line. The design’s wide proportions and open apertures help maintain clarity, while the sharpness of thin strokes gives it a precise, print-like finish.
